Mississippi HB1621 amends the Mississippi Code to revise provisions regarding hazardous waste disposal. It removes the prohibition on disposal of hazardous waste by underground injection methods and modifies the criteria for siting commercial hazardous waste management facilities. The bill also updates definitions related to waste management, including terms like "advanced plastic recycling facility," "post-use polymer," and "recovered feedstock." The changes aim to align state regulations with federal standards and ensure environmentally safe waste management practices.
